Ingredients List
- Chicken Breast: Lean protein that ensures a hearty yet healthy base for our tacos. Choose skinless for the best flavor.
- Olive Oil: Rich in healthy fats and antioxidants, it enhances the dish’s flavor while promoting heart health. Consider avocado oil for a different twist.
- Garlic Cloves: Fresh garlic imparts an aromatic pungency that’s hard to substitute; however, garlic powder can serve in a pinch.
- Lemon Juice: Brightens the dish with acidity and adds essential vitamins. Lime juice could also work if you’re looking for a subtle variation.
- Oregano: This Mediterranean herb provides a bold earthy flavor. Dried oregano is a fine alternative during off-season.
- Paprika: Adds depth and a pleasant kick. Smoked paprika can elevate the flavor profile even further.
- Vegetables: Cherry tomatoes, cucumbers, and red onion add crunch, color, and nutrition. Feel free to mix in bell peppers or avocado for added richness.
- Feta Cheese: Crumbled feta contributes creaminess and a salty tang. Goat cheese is a good alternative if you prefer a milder flavor.
- Taco Shells: Soft tortillas or crunchy corn tacos work beautifully. Opt for whole grain for an added health boost.

Step-by-Step Instructions
Step 1: Marinate the Chicken
In a medium bowl, combine olive oil, minced garlic, lemon juice, oregano, and paprika. Add diced chicken breast, stirring well to coat. Marinate for at least 15 minutes for maximum flavor.
Step 2: Cook the Chicken
In a skilled skillet over medium heat, add a bit of olive oil if needed. Once hot, add the marinated chicken, cooking for around 5-7 minutes until browned and cooked through, stirring occasionally for even cooking.
Step 3: Prep the Veggies
While the chicken cooks, chop the vegetables: halve the cherry tomatoes, dice the cucumber, and slice the red onion thinly. Combine them in a separate bowl and toss gently to mix.
Step 4: Assemble the Tacos
Once cooked, let the chicken rest for a minute. On each taco shell, add a generous spoonful of chicken, followed by a handful of the mixed vegetables. Finish by sprinkling crumbled feta cheese on top.
Step 5: Serve & Enjoy
These Mediterranean Chicken Tacos can be enjoyed warm or at room temperature. If desired, drizzle some extra lemon juice over the top for brightness.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Undercooking the Chicken: Always ensure the chicken is cooked to at least 165°F to ensure food safety.
- Overcrowding the Pan: If you crowd the chicken in one pan, it will steam rather than sear. Work in batches if necessary.
- Using Old Herbs: Fresh herbs can elevate your dish, so avoid outdated dried herbs that lose flavor over time.
Storing Tips
- Refrigerating Leftovers: Store leftover tacos in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days.
- Freezing Chicken: Marinated cooked chicken can be frozen for up to 2 months; just be sure to thaw thoroughly before reheating.
- Keeping Tacos Fresh: Assemble just before eating to maintain the crispness of the shells and freshness of the vegetables.

Mediterranean Chicken Tacos
- Total Time: 35 minutes
- Yield: 4 servings 1x
- Diet: Gluten-Free
Description
A fresh and healthy twist on traditional tacos, packed with colorful vegetables and Mediterranean flavors.
Ingredients
1 lb chicken breast, diced
2 tbsp olive oil
3 garlic cloves, minced
2 tbsp lemon juice
1 tsp oregano
1 tsp paprika
1 cup cherry tomatoes, halved
1 cucumber, diced
1 red onion, sliced
1/2 cup crumbled feta cheese
8 taco shells (soft tortillas or crunchy corn)
Instructions
- In a medium bowl, combine olive oil, minced garlic, lemon juice, oregano, and paprika. Add diced chicken breast, stirring well to coat. Marinate for at least 15 minutes.
- Heat a skillet over medium heat. Add the marinated chicken and cook for 5-7 minutes until browned and cooked through.
- Chop the vegetables and combine them in a bowl, tossing gently to mix.
- On each taco shell, add a spoonful of chicken followed by a handful of mixed vegetables. Sprinkle crumbled feta cheese on top.
- Serve warm or at room temperature, drizzling with extra lemon juice if desired.
Notes
For a vegetarian option, substitute chicken with tofu. Use whole wheat wraps for added fiber.
